Use shiners or live bait. Those fish have seen every lure possible and are used to live bait from the fishing charters. It is possible to catch with lures but you wont catch as much. (DH went fishing there on our recent trip.)
During the 80's and 90's I did a lot of fly fishing in the canals and sometimes the lake. I haven't fished the canals for like 10 years. I've caught some good sized large mouth bass in the canal next to the tennis courts at the Meadows. I've also caught some in the canal running behind the 1600 loop where the dog walk is. The best fishing is in the canals just past the bridge along that dog walk where the golf course is, but they will chase you off when and if they see you so you might only get in like 30min to an hour at dawn. Most that I have caught in that canal were on the bank opposite the bank adjoining the 1600 loop. I cast across into the weeds and that's where the bass like to sit.
